
Creamy, comforting, and crafted by a dietitian, this protein-packed rice pudding is a wholesome twist on a timeless dessert. Made with hearty brown rice and high-protein milk, it offers a satisfying balance of carbs and protein to keep you fuller for longer. Lightly spiced with vanilla, cinnamon, and nutmeg, it’s perfect as a post-workout recovery snack or a nourishing sweet treat. Ingredients
- 250 ml (1 cup) dry brown rice
- 500 ml (2 cups) high protein milk, 2% M.F. (such as Natrel Plus)
- 10 ml (2 tsp) vanilla extract
- Ground cinnamon, to taste
- Ground nutmeg, to taste
Preparation
- Rinse the brown rice until water runs clear.
- In a medium saucepan, bring rice and milk to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for about 50-60 minutes or until the rice is soft, stirring occasionally.
- If needed, add more milk or water to the rice to adjust the texture.
- Remove from heat and stir in the vanilla extract
- Sprinkle with cinnamon and nutmeg as desired before serving.
Notes
Keeps for 4 days in the refrigerator or up to 3 months in the freezer.
